## TrailScope runbook — restoring viewer access

If the audit-log viewer shows a blank pane after deploy, the ingest service has lost its credential. Stop the viewer, open the service env file on the Maretta host, and confirm the ingest endpoint is correct. Then re-add the ingest credential on the line below.

secret setting of tadup-yajef: VAULT_KEY5=38cc8

Context for new folks: Snapbin's thumbnail service has a slow memory leak in the image cache. Evicted entries keep a reference via the decoder pool, so RSS climbs ~200MB/day per node. Workaround is a weekly rolling restart; the real fix (refactoring the pool lifecycle) is in progress under ticket GRID-nine-something. Leak graphs, repro steps, and the current fix proposal are written up on the internal page.

runbook for tagug-hafog: https://jira.lumiclabs.internal/projects/pages/pages/9773c0d8

Night-shift staff at the Orvale Works site must assemble at Muster Point C, beside the loading bay, whenever the fire alarm sounds. Roll call is taken by the duty supervisor using the overnight sign-in sheet, so make sure you signed in at the start of your shift. Do not re-enter the building until the supervisor gives the all-clear. To return through the night entrance after a drill, enter the following pass code.

staff pass of baweg-bawep = bdg-AIU-1

MINUTES — Management Meeting: Hartwell Factory Capacity

Attendees: heads of department, chaired by D. Oakenfield.

We spent most of the hour on whether to add a third shift at Hartwell or shift overflow to the Breslin site. Ops favours the shift; Finance worries about overtime creep. Agreed: trial the third shift for eight weeks, track unit costs weekly, and revisit in October. HR to draft the rota. The underlying plan driving this is noted below.

management briefing: Headcount on the Belix team goes from 60 to 93 by the end of November. Gross margin on Belix came in at 23 percent against a plan of 47 percent.